E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
静态锁
Spring Bean 如何保证并发安全???
的作用域的情况下,可以避免在Beon中存在可变状态的声明,尽量将状态信息存在方法内部的局部变量中,或者使用线程安全的数据结构,如ConcurrentHashMap来管理状态3、使用Java并发编程中提供的
锁
G丶AEOM
·
2025-02-23 20:45
八股
普通学习区
java
八股
spring
Redis中Lua脚本的使用场景
文章目录1.原子计数2.条件更新3.事务性操作4.分布式
锁
5.批量处理6.计数器与过期管理7.条件删除8.数据聚合1.原子计数场景:原子性地
思静鱼
·
2025-02-23 17:54
#
Redis-缓存
redis
lua
深入探讨JavaScript类型检查
文章目录前言一、核心方法优化解析1.
静态
类型检查体系(TypeScript/Flow)2.运行时动态类型校验3.函数式编程范式优化二、扩展知识体系1.现代类型工具演进2.类型驱动开发(TDD扩展)3.类型系统高级特性三
全栈若城
·
2025-02-23 16:47
私藏干货
javascript
开发语言
ecmascript
Ubuntu 22.04 安装Elasticsearch 8.7.1
前言:在安装Elasticsearch前最好设置一下
静态
IP,本教程为es单节点启动。
LingRannn
·
2025-02-23 16:46
elasticsearch
ubuntu
linux
final static Map 与static 代码块加载的顺序
**结论**1.代码publicclassStructureMapConstants{/***
静态
的Map,用
boy快快长大
·
2025-02-23 16:39
解决问题合集
java
volatile关键字详解,看了包会!
六、volatile在单例模式中的应用(双重检查
锁
)七、总结我的其他文章也讲解的比较有趣,如果喜欢博主的讲解方式,可以多多支持一下,感谢!
码熔burning
·
2025-02-23 14:03
多线程
java
开发语言
python 包管理rye开启uv与软链接symlink
uv作为单一的
静态
二进制文件发布,能够替代pip、pip-tools和virtualenv。uv没有直接的Python依赖。
csq镜子的月亮
·
2025-02-23 14:28
python
uv
开发语言
rye
面试题之webpack与vite系列
Webpack是一个现代前端开发中常用的
静态
模块打包工具,它可以将各种资源,如JavaScript、CSS、图片等,视作模块,然后通过loader转换这些资源,并且通过plugi
Ethan Evergreen
·
2025-02-23 13:56
webpack
前端
前端框架
编程助手-1-融合RAG技术
实现方法:代码解析与
静态
分析:抽象语法树(AST):使用解析工具(如Python的ast模块、Tree-sitter)提取代码结构,遍历AST识别函
愚昧之山绝望之谷开悟之坡
·
2025-02-23 12:20
大模型
笔记
笔记
大白话深入浅出讲嵌入式C语言多线程编程
目录第一章线程基础与操作1.1线程的创建与启动1.2线程资源的管理与释放第二章线程同步与通信2.1互斥
锁
与条件变量的运用2.2线程间的消息传递与共享内存第三章锁机制与线程安全3.1
锁
的类型与选择3.2线程安全问题的识别与修复第四章并发算法与性能优化
大模型大数据攻城狮
·
2025-02-23 12:18
多线程
并发编程
资源竞争
开源软件
看门狗
硬件寄存器
Java-final关键字详解
三、final变量final局部变量final实例变量final
静态
变量四、final方法五、final类六、final关键字的实际应用1.定义常量2.防止方法被重写3.创建不可变类4.优化性能七、final
听忆.
·
2025-02-23 10:02
java
jvm
算法
python 单例模式内存泄露_python单例模式-异常 笔记
1.需要打印的方法,可以使用
静态
方法。def
静态
方法名():pass
静态
方法需要修饰器@staticmethod来标识,告诉解释器这是一个
静态
方法通过类名调用
静态
方法使用示范:#!
weixin_39684454
·
2025-02-23 09:23
python
单例模式内存泄露
python 单例模式内存泄露_Python 学习笔记 - 面向对象(单例模式和异常处理)
--以上来自维基百科一个简单的方式是通过一个
静态
字段进行判断。
小红姐产房故事
·
2025-02-23 09:53
python
单例模式内存泄露
python 学习笔记之单例模式
Listitem单例模式保证类只有一个实例对象,并且提供全局访问点,控制共享资源的冰箱访问实现单例模式的方法:构造函数私有化,创建一个
静态
方法来完成对象的初始化。
qq_26566749
·
2025-02-23 09:51
Python
学习笔记
python
学习
笔记
N系统协同-惠享佳智能
锁
接触之初,老板就给我丢了一个文档.及访问文档的账号.惠享佳智能
锁
文档中心业务状况:以前有团队已经对接过,只是中途中断,我现在又重新对接,并接入新
锁
调试.我的状况:对接过一次通通
锁
,但通过一天对文档的大致研究
庖丁解java
·
2025-02-23 09:51
java
Nginx 负载均衡与权重配置解析
目录前言1.权重分析2.负载均衡3.实战前言对于Nginx的讲解,更多推荐阅读:Nginx配置
静态
网页访问(图文界面)Nginx将https重定向为http进行访问的配置(附Demo)Nginx从入门到精通
码农研究僧
·
2025-02-23 04:45
配置
nginx
负载均衡
运维
Android中自定义权限permission
Android权限就相当于一把
锁
,将Android组件锁上,只有应用内的组件以及有权限的不同应用可以访问。Android中的运行时安全性检查是在进程级别和操作级别上进行的。
code_wang_hui
·
2025-02-23 04:14
Android
android
app
开发人员
应用
java实现预览
静态
html,Java 读取模板并生成HTML
静态
文件实例
原理都很简单,主要是对模板的解析.so,我们先准备一个html模板mb.html,做个文件其中的###title###之类的标签用于程序进行查询替换.HTMLcode复制代码###title######title######author######content######html###下面是具体的代码:JspToHtml.javaJavacode复制代码importjavax.servlet.h
guyu0908
·
2025-02-23 01:57
java实现预览静态html
ECMAScript6-----Class的基本知识
-----Class的基本知识1.类的由来2.constructor()方法3.类的实例4.实例属性的新写法5.取值函数(getter)和存值函数(setter)6.属性表达式7.Class表达式8.
静态
方法和
静态
属性
太阳与星辰
·
2025-02-23 01:53
ECMAScript6
前端
ecmascript
前端
class
Kotlin与Java的互操作性如何实现?
Kotlin是一种
静态
类型编程语言,可在Java虚拟机上运行,并且可以被编译成JavaScript源代码或使用LLVM编译器基础架构。
DoloresBerna
·
2025-02-22 22:26
java
kotlin
开发语言
Tree Shaking
TreeShaking工作原理:
静态
分析:TreeShaking依赖于JavaScript的E
海盗强
·
2025-02-22 21:21
javascript
前端框架
前端
Flask个人网站博客系统(全)
3,长博页面模板写长文章的模板,页面设计4,文件
锁
参考数据库
锁
,防止文件同时被多个进程写入,修改文件流程:拿
锁
、锁定、释放5,点赞收藏
Jagua
·
2025-02-22 21:17
flask
python
后端
java 第十章 线程(1)
即指一段
静态
的代码。进程(process)正在内存中运行的应用程序,如运行中的QQ,运行中的音乐播放器。进程是操作系统进行资源分配的最小单位.线程(thread)进程可进一步细化为线程
点纭
·
2025-02-22 21:17
java
开发语言
网络
前端性能优化:页面加载速度慢怎么办?
文章目录前端性能优化如何识别页面加载速度慢的原因性能优化的方式提高资源的请求速度http缓存--提升二次访问的响应速度CDN缓存
静态
资源缓存webpack的hash策略-文件资源缓存减少资源请求量图片懒加载代码构建优化
好运连连女士
·
2025-02-22 20:12
面试题
性能优化
前端
webpack和vite区别
1.工作原理WebpackWebpack是一个
静态
模块打包工具。它会从入口文件开始,递归地分析项目中的所有依赖,构建出一个依赖图。
雅望天堂i
·
2025-02-22 20:39
javascript
前端
数据结构 之 【顺序表实现】(c语言实现)
强烈建议看完上一期博客之后再来看这一期:数据结构之【顺序表简介】3.实现顺序表的增删查改
静态
顺序表的缺陷较大,所以下面展示的是动态顺序表的相关函数3.1初始化结构体变量创建之后,首先初始化一下才好#defineINIT_CAPACITY10voidSLINIT
zl_dfq
·
2025-02-22 19:06
数据结构
顺序表
数据结构
数据结构:动态数组vector
在C语言中一般初学者会使用malloc,int[n]等方式来创建
静态
数组,但是这种方式繁琐且容易出错。我们做算法题一般使用动态数组vector,并且在刷题网站的题目给的输入一般也是vector类型。
干炒 牛河
·
2025-02-22 19:02
笔试笔记
数据结构
算法
线程通信基础汇总(C语言实现)
当多个线程需要共享资源或协调任务时,需要通过通信机制保证:数据访问的安全性执行顺序的合理性资源分配的高效性二、常用通信方式1.互斥
锁
(Mutex)原理:通过加锁机制保护临界区#includepthread_mutex_tmutex
做自己'S Catanin
·
2025-02-22 18:53
前端
数据库
算法
(面试经典问题之分布式
锁
)分布式
锁
的基本原理、作用以及实现
一、什么是分布式
锁
分布式
锁
指的是在分布式场景中实现互斥类型的
锁
。分布式是什么意思?分布式表示运行的节点可能在不同的机器或不同的网段中,节点间通信通过socket。互斥类型是什么意思?
文弱书生子
·
2025-02-22 17:20
基础组件
面试
分布式
Java语言
Java语言作为
静态
面向对象编程语言的代表,极好地实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。Java语言的特点面向对象:Java以对象为基本单元,包含属性和方法,对象的状态用属
六七_Shmily
·
2025-02-22 17:47
java
java
SQL SERVER: 行转列
SQLServer行转列相关内容主要为动态SQL和
静态
SQL的写法(一列转多行)表新建表ifexists(select*fromsysobjectswhereid=OBJECT_ID(N'[tbs]')
Saber967
·
2025-02-22 17:13
数据处理
sql
sqlserver
数据库
深入理解Oracle中的latch
在Oracle数据库中,通过闩
锁
(latch)和锁定(lock)来解决这两个问题。闩
锁
和锁定既有相同点又有不同
weixin_33738555
·
2025-02-22 16:43
数据库
数据结构与算法
操作系统
iOS之
静态
库/动态库
库的分类根据源代码的公开情况,库可以分为2种类型(1)开源库公开源代码,能看到具体实现比如SDWebImage、AFNetworking(2)闭源库不公开源代码,是经过编译后的二进制文件,看不到具体实现主要分为:
静态
库
浪里嘚小海豚
·
2025-02-22 14:23
iOS开发
OC编程
移动开发
编程技巧
ios开发
静态库
动态库
iOS之动态库和
静态
库的区别
闭源库闭源库的源代码不可见,是一段编译好的二进制代码闭源库有根据相对编译时和运行时:
静态
库动态库二、
静态
库和动态库区别1、格式上的区别:
静态
库的格式:.a.framework动态库的格式:.dylib.fram
leluckys
·
2025-02-22 14:22
iOS
知识和问题解决
ios
【设计模式】【创建型模式】单例模式(Singleton)
懒汉式双重检查(DCL)
静态
内部类枚举二、单例模式在框架源码中的运用Java标准库RunTime类SpringFramework三
FLZJ_KL
·
2025-02-22 09:15
设计模式
设计模式
单例模式
java
18、《SpringBoot+Redis整合、分布式缓存与Session共享方案》
本文深度剖析SpringBoot与Redis的整合实践,从基础配置到高阶应用,覆盖缓存雪崩/穿透防御策略、Redisson分布式
锁
实战、跨服务Session共享方案等关键场景,助你构建高性能、高可用的分布式系统
wolf犭良
·
2025-02-22 06:54
SpringBoot
缓存
spring
boot
redis
MySQL中ddl操作或创建索引防止锁表的一些建议或解决方案
MySQL需要确保数据的一致性和完整性,这意味着在执行DDL操作时需要获取
锁
【建议】(1)建议在生产环境中进行任何重大DDL更改,都要在测试环境充分测试验证(2)在生产环境中对数据量较大的表进行DDL操作
拄杖忙学轻声码
·
2025-02-22 06:23
MySQL
Oracle
PostgreSQL
mysql
Docker 与 Nginx:容器化 Web 服务器
在Docker容器化应用中,Nginx作为一个高性能的Web服务器和反向代理服务器,常常被用于提供服务、负载均衡、反向代理以及
静态
文件服务等功能。
drebander
·
2025-02-22 06:16
docker
docker
nginx
前端
解决webpack5.54打包图片及图标的问题
但未能设定指定目录,均打包成了
静态
的资源问题描述在用webpack5.54打包图片及图标的时,打包不报错,但浏览里图片与图标均看不见,尤其是css里的背景图片和icon
fangcaojushi
·
2025-02-22 03:55
vue.js
vue.js
前端
【Java学习】多态
目录一、方法相同二、方法重写1.概念2.条件三、向上转型1.概念2.方式四、方法绑定五、多态一、方法相同方法相同要求方法名相同、参数列表相同、返回值类型相同(与两方法修饰的访问限定符相不相同、
静态
非
静态
状态相不相同无关
Brookty
·
2025-02-22 01:28
java
学习
Python开发工具与附件使用指南
从编译器、说明文档、注册脚本、开发环境、包管理器到模块化编程、测试框架、
静态
代码分析工具、版本控制和文档生成,本文深入探讨了Python开发过程中所涉及的关键技术和资源。
一朵小小玫
·
2025-02-22 00:24
SQLMesh 系列教程7- 详解 seed 模型
它通常包含
静态
数据,如参考数据和配置数据,旨在为后续的数据分析提供可靠的基础。
梦想画家
·
2025-02-22 00:17
#
python
数据分析工程
sqlmesh
数据工程
白盒测试——
静态
白盒测试
静态
白盒测试原则错误发现的越早,改正错误的成本月底,正确改正错误的可能性越大,改正错误时可能引发其它错误的数量也越少。
深秋红枫
·
2025-02-21 23:44
软件测试
软件测试
【硬核对比】ReentrantReadWriteLock 被全面碾压?阿里百万级压测揭秘 StampedLock 的真实性能!
关键词:Java高并发、读写
锁
性能、StampedLock源码、锁优化、线程安全设计开篇暴击:一个
锁
的选择失误,让公司一夜损失百万!
努力的靠近目标
·
2025-02-21 22:38
并发编程
java
python --filelock文件
锁
(防多开)
filelock==3.16.1fromfilelockimportFileLock,Timeoutlock=FileLock(FILE_LOCK)#文件路径try:#设置超时时间,如果超过这个时间还不能获得
锁
,
像风一样的男人@
·
2025-02-21 21:56
开发语言
python
第11篇:Provide/Inject(跨组件通信)
目标:掌握跨层级组件通信的核心方式1.基础用法import{provide}from'vue'//提供
静态
数据provide('theme','dark')//提供响应式数据constcount=ref
道不尽世间的沧桑
·
2025-02-21 20:21
javascript
vue.js
前端
printf()和printk()的多线程安全
原因:不可重入函数通常依赖于一些全局变量或
静态
变量,这些变量在多个线程之间共享。当一个线程正在执行
LL_vin
·
2025-02-21 20:51
linux
结构型-代理模式(Proxy Pattern)
Java中的代理按照代理类生成时机不同又分为
静态
代理和动态代理。
静态
代理代理类在编译期就生成,而动态代理代理类则是在Java运行时动态生成。动态代理分为JDK代理和CGLib代理两种。
babstyt
·
2025-02-21 19:12
设计模式
代理模式
java
设计模式
后端
美团一面:说说synchronized的实现原理?
在Java中,synchronized是用于实现线程同步的关键字,其底层实现原理涉及对象头、监视器
锁
(Monitor)以及
锁
升级机制。
K&&K
·
2025-02-21 18:07
面试
java
Python类与对象简介
通过调用类名来创建对象:访问对象的属性调用对象的方法三、封装(Encapsulation)四、继承(Inheritance)1、单继承2、多继承五、多态(Polymorphism)六、魔法方法、类方法和
静态
方法
红虾程序员
·
2025-02-21 18:04
Python
python
开发语言
pycharm
ide
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他